     New York, New York/Idaho  Springs,  Colorado - February 20, 1998 - FRANKLIN
CONSOLIDATED  MINING CO., INC. (NASDAQ symbol FKCM) announced today that it will
be adding two new members to its Board of Directors, both of whom have extensive
experience in the Idaho Springs mining district of the State of Colorado,  where
the  Franklin  Mine and Mill are  located.  George E. Otten,  Jr., was the first
president  of Franklin  Consolidated  Mining  Company  from 1976  through  1985.
Currently  Mr. Otten is the  president of Hunter Gold Mining,  Inc.,  in Central
City, Colorado. Steven R. Schurman, a senior exploration geologist, is president
of  MinSearch,  Inc.,  located  in  Denver,  Colorado.  Mr.  Schurman's  company
specializes in mineral  project  evaluation,  exploration,  project  permitting,
mapping  and drill  testing.  Further,  the  Company  will  solicit  stockholder
approval to amend its Certificate of  Incorporation to increase the market price
per share.  The  proposed  Charter  Amendment is designed to comply with the new
NASDAQ  requirement  that all  currently  listed  issues must have a minimum bid
price of $1.00 per share to  assure  continued  listing  on  NASDAQ's  Small Cap
Market.  The Charter  Amendment  will effect a reverse split of the  outstanding
shares of the Company's common stock on a 1 to 15 basis.
